Common Animals that Start with H



1. Horse


Horses (Equus ferus caballus) are domesticated mammals that have played a vital role in human history. Known for their strength and speed, horses have been used for transportation, agriculture, and recreation. They belong to the family Equidae and are social animals that live in herds.

- Characteristics: Horses have long legs, a strong body, and a long mane and tail. They come in various breeds, colors, and sizes.
- Habitat: Horses are adaptable creatures, found in diverse environments, including grasslands, forests, and deserts.

2. Hummingbird


Hummingbirds are small, colorful birds known for their incredible flying abilities. They belong to the family Trochilidae and are primarily found in the Americas.

- Characteristics: Hummingbirds are characterized by their iridescent feathers, rapid wing beats, and ability to hover in mid-air. They have long, slender bills adapted for feeding on nectar.
- Habitat: These birds thrive in diverse habitats, including forests, gardens, and meadows, often found near flowering plants.

3. Hippopotamus


The hippopotamus (Hippopotamus amphibius) is a large, mostly herbivorous mammal native to sub-Saharan Africa. They are known for their massive size and semi-aquatic lifestyle.

- Characteristics: Hippos have a large, barrel-shaped body, short legs, and a large mouth with tusk-like teeth. They can weigh up to 4,000 pounds.
- Habitat: Hippos are commonly found in rivers, lakes, and swamps, where they spend much of their time submerged to keep cool.

4. Hedgehog


Hedgehogs are small, spiny mammals belonging to the family Erinaceidae. They are known for their distinctive coat of quills.

- Characteristics: Hedgehogs have a round body, short legs, and a pointed snout. When threatened, they curl into a ball, using their quills for protection.
- Habitat: Hedgehogs are often found in gardens, forests, and grasslands, where they forage for insects, worms, and fruits.

5. Hound


Hounds are a type of dog known for their keen sense of smell and hunting abilities. They are often classified into two main categories: scent hounds and sight hounds.

- Characteristics: Hounds have strong bodies, long ears, and excellent stamina. Breeds include Beagles, Bloodhounds, and Greyhounds.
- Habitat: Hounds are domesticated animals that live alongside humans, often used in hunting and sporting activities.

Unique Animals that Start with H



1. Hammerhead Shark


The hammerhead shark is a distinctive species known for its unique head shape, which resembles a hammer. There are several species of hammerhead sharks, including the great hammerhead (Sphyrna mokarran).

- Characteristics: Hammerhead sharks have a flattened, laterally extended head that enhances their sensory perception. They are powerful predators.
- Habitat: Hammerheads are found in warm waters around the world, often in coastal areas and deep ocean waters.

2. Harpy Eagle


The harpy eagle (Harpagornis harpyja) is one of the largest and most powerful eagles in the world. It is named after the harpies of Greek mythology.

- Characteristics: Harpy eagles have a striking appearance, with a large crest of feathers on their head and powerful talons. They primarily prey on monkeys and sloths.
- Habitat: These eagles inhabit tropical rainforests in Central and South America, often nesting high in trees.

4. Horsefly


Horseflies are large flies of the family Tabanidae, known for their painful bites. They are often found near livestock, which they feed on.

- Characteristics: Horseflies have large, compound eyes and strong wings. They are known for their aggressive behavior when seeking a blood meal.
- Habitat: Horseflies are commonly found in rural areas, near farms, and in wetlands.

What is the habitat of a hippopotamus?

Hippopotamuses are primarily found in rivers and lakes in sub-Saharan Africa, where they spend most of their time in the water to keep cool.

Are hedgehogs solitary or social animals?

Hedgehogs are generally solitary animals, coming together primarily for mating and then returning to their independent lifestyles.

What do hawks primarily eat?

Hawks are birds of prey that primarily eat small mammals, birds, and reptiles, often hunting from a high perch.

How fast can a horse run?

The average horse can run at speeds of 25 to 30 miles per hour, while some breeds, like the Thoroughbred, can reach speeds of around 40 miles per hour.

What adaptations do hares have for survival?

Hares have long legs for running fast to escape predators, large ears for hearing, and a fur coat that changes color with the seasons for camouflage.
